Large gathering prompts police actions in Tórshavn and Miðvágur

A large number of people have gathered in towns across the country, leading to increased activity for the police.

Last night, a car was stopped in the capital, Tórshavn, and the driver was arrested for having substances other than alcohol in their blood.

There were reports of numerous motocross riders and noisy vehicles driving through the town of Miðvágur, causing a disturbance. However, when the police arrived in Miðvágur, they could not locate the offenders.

Vehicles were also halted and inspected in Skopun and Kollafjørður, but everything appeared to be in order with those cars.

Shortly before 4 AM this morning, there was a commotion in Tórshavn, with poor weather conditions reported.
